I would like to know the differences between matlab function "care" and "lqry".
care needs the matrices A,B,Q,R. lqry needs also C and D. But what are matrices C and D? In the matlab help, "help lqry", they say that
system dynamics dx/dt = Ax + Bu, y = Cx + Du...
but what is y? and C and D?

y is the output of the dynamic system. C and D are the matrices that will form the output.
There is no big difference in care and lqry except for the lqry the cost function depend on the output and with care the cost function does not depend on the output. So it you want to minimize the cost function wrt to the output , choose the lqry
